    PAK1 is a dynamic protein kinase that plays an important role in multiple intracellular signaling pathways, affecting cytoskeletal dynamics, adhesion, migration, proliferation, apoptosis, mitosis, and vesicle trafficking. Multifunctional PAK1 directly phosphorylates BAD to provide antiapoptotic cell protection. PAK1 Protein, Human (His-SUMO) is the recombinant human-derived PAK1 protein, expressed by E. coli , with N-SUMO, N-6*His labeled tag. The total length of PAK1 Protein, Human (His-SUMO) is 545 a.a., with molecular weight of ~76.6 kDa.
